MONSEY: Car Plunges Into Lake at Park and Ride; Rescued by Chaverim of Rockland, No Injuries Reported

A vehicle lost control and plunged into the lake at the Monsey Park and Ride on Thursday afternoon. Two occupants were quickly rescued by members of Chaverim of Rockland, who arrived promptly at the scene.

B’chasdei Hashem, no injuries were reported. The Monsey Fire Department and Ramapo Police Department also responded and assisted in the incident.

Authorities are investigating the circumstances surrounding the crash.
